Ameristar Casino Vicksburg MS offers a range of gaming options, dining experiences, and entertainment for visitors. Located along the Mississippi River, the casino features slot machines, table games, and a hotel. It serves as a popular destination for locals and travelers seeking relaxation and fun in a comfortable setting.

Is there parking available at Ameristar Casino Vicksburg, and is it free for guests?

Yes, Ameristar Casino Vicksburg offers ample parking for visitors. There are multiple parking areas located directly in front of the casino and near the hotel entrance. Parking is free for guests staying at the hotel, as well as for those visiting the casino for gaming, dining, or entertainment. The parking lots are well-lit and monitored, providing a safe environment for all guests. There is also a designated drop-off zone near the main entrance for convenience, especially during busy times.

What are the check-in and check-out times for the hotel at Ameristar Casino Vicksburg?

The hotel at Ameristar Casino Vicksburg allows check-in starting at 4:00 PM on the day of arrival. Guests who arrive earlier may be able to store luggage if rooms are not yet ready. Check-out time is set at 11:00 AM. If you need to extend your stay past this time, it’s possible to request a late check-out, but availability depends on room occupancy and must be confirmed with the front desk. It’s recommended to contact the hotel in advance if you anticipate needing extra time.

Are there any restaurants or dining options inside the casino complex?

Yes, Ameristar Casino Vicksburg has several dining options located within the property. The main restaurant is the Riverfront Steakhouse, which serves a variety of steaks, seafood, and classic American dishes. There’s also a buffet that offers a wide selection of breakfast, lunch, and dinner items, including both hot and cold options. For something lighter, the casino features a coffee shop and snack bar with sandwiches, pastries, and drinks. All dining locations are open daily, with hours varying slightly depending on the season and event schedule.

Does Ameristar Casino Vicksburg have a casino with slot machines and table games?

Ameristar Casino Vicksburg features a large gaming floor with over 1,000 slot machines, including a mix of classic and modern video slots. There are also a variety of table games available, such as blackjack, roulette, craps, and poker. The casino operates 24 hours a day, so guests can play at any time. The layout is designed to allow easy access to all areas, and there are designated high-limit gaming sections for those who prefer more exclusive play. Security personnel are present throughout the gaming floor to ensure a safe and fair environment.

Can I attend live entertainment shows at Ameristar Casino Vicksburg, and how often are they scheduled?

Yes, Ameristar Casino Vicksburg regularly hosts live entertainment events, including concerts, comedy acts, and tribute performances. Shows are typically scheduled on weekends and sometimes during midweek evenings, especially during holidays or special events. The entertainment schedule is posted on the casino’s official website and at the guest services desk. Tickets for shows can be purchased in advance or at the venue on the day of the event, depending on availability. The venue has a stage and seating area that comfortably accommodates several hundred guests.
